Learn more about the management, conservation and conservation of the natural and degraded ecosystems. With a strong focus on the Australian environment, you may research subject matter such as ecology and wild life, climate and water, mine site rehabilitation, landscape management and restoration.
Staff maintain a close working relationship with the Department of Environment, Land, Water and Planning (DELWP), Victoria, and carry out a broad assortment of consultancy and research tasks such as different bodies like Parks Victoria, VicRoads, Landcare groups, Catchment Management Authorities and secret businesses.
- Year 1-2 - Prerequisites Units 3 and 4: a study score of at least 20 in any English
- Plus a study score of at least 20 in any Mathematics or any Science
- ATAR. Non Year 12 - Previous degree studies with results at a pass level, for example any'single subjects of study', or successful completion of a tertiary preparatory program such as the Federation University Foundation Access Studies Program (FAST)
- Successful completion of a relevant VET qualification at Certificate III level or greater
- Candidates who have not completed secondary education, or undertaken any TAFE or university documents includes your own statement detailing all pertinent experience to fortify their application.
